```

一、引言

随着区块链技术的迅速发展,数字钱包作为连接用户和区块链网络的重要工具,愈发受到重视。数字资产的管理与交易依赖于安全且高效的区块链钱包。无论是个人用户还是企业,寻找一个可行的区块链钱包开发解决方案已成为当下的迫切需求。

二、区块链钱包的基础知识


区块链钱包开发解决方案:打造安全高效的数字资产管理平台

在深入探讨区块链钱包开发方案之前,我们需要了解什么是区块链钱包,以及其重要性。区块链钱包并非传统意义上的钱包,它是一个用于存储、接收和发送数字资产的工具。用户通过自己的私钥和公钥来管理资产,而区块链的去中心化特性则保证了交易的安全和透明。

三、区块链钱包的类型

区块链钱包大致可以分为以下几种类型:

  • 热钱包:这种钱包通常在线,并且容易访问,适合频繁交易的用户。
  • 冷钱包:与互联网隔离,通常以硬件或纸质的形式存在,适合长时间保存资产。
  • 移动钱包:专为手机用户设计,便于随时随地管理资产。
  • 桌面钱包:安装在电脑上的软件钱包,提供了较强的安全性和隐私保护。

四、开发区块链钱包的主要步骤


区块链钱包开发解决方案:打造安全高效的数字资产管理平台

开发一个区块链钱包不仅需要技术经验,还需要对市场需求的深刻理解。以下是开发区块链钱包的主要步骤:

1. 需求分析

在开发之前,需要与客户沟通,清晰需求,包括钱包功能、安全性要求、用户体验等方面。只有深入了解需求,才能制定出合理的开发计划。

2. 选择合适的区块链

不同的区块链平台有不同的特性和应用场景,如以太坊、比特币、Ripple等。开发者需要根据钱包的功能需求选择合适的区块链。选择错误的区块链可能会导致钱包功能受限或安全性不足。

3. 设计用户界面

用户体验至关重要,精美且易于使用的界面可以极大提高用户的满意度。设计应注重直观性,使用户能够在最短时间内上手使用。

4. 实现核心功能

核心功能包括数字资产的存储、转账、接收和交易历史查看。开发者需要确保这些功能的实施符合区块链的规范和要求。

5. 确保安全性

安全性是开发区块链钱包的重中之重。在钱包中加入多层次的安全机制,如双重身份验证、加密私钥管理等,以确保用户资产的安全。

五、区块链钱包开发中的挑战

虽然区块链钱包开发前景广阔,但在实际开发过程中也会遇到各种挑战:

1. 安全问题

区块链钱包被黑客攻击的事件屡见不鲜。为了防止这种情况发生,开发者必须保持对最新安全威胁的敏感,同时更新安全措施。

2. 规章政策与合规性

不同国家和地区的法律法规对数字资产管理有着不同的规定,遵循当地的法律规定是开发者必须面对的任务。

3. 技术的快速变化

区块链技术发展迅速,开发者需要不断学习新技术,及时更新钱包的功能和安全措施,以适应市场变化。

六、成功案例分析

在区块链钱包开发领域,有一些成功的案例提供了宝贵的经验教训:

1. Coinbase

作为美国一家知名的数字资产交易平台,Coinbase的成功源于其用户友好的界面和强大的安全措施。他们采用了分层的安全策略,有效保护用户资产。

2. Trust Wallet

Trust Wallet是一个去中心化钱包,支持多种区块链和数字资产。其开放源代码和透明性,使得用户对其安全性更加信任。

七、未来展望

随着区块链技术的不断进步,未来区块链钱包将会迎来更多的机遇与挑战。人工智能、物联网等新技术的结合,将为钱包的功能创新提供更多可能性。此外,用户对隐私保护的重视也将推动钱包朝着更加安全、去中心化的方向发展。

八、结论

开发一个高效、安全的区块链钱包不仅是技术上的挑战,也是对市场需求的深刻理解。随着数字资产管理的逐渐普及,未来将更多技术创新推动区块链钱包的发展,从而使用户能够以更加便捷和安全的方式管理他们的数字资产。

希望上述内容能够为您提供帮助,让您对区块链钱包开发有更清晰的理解。如有其他需求或问题,欢迎随时交流。

``` 以上内容结构提供了一个全面的框架,深入探讨了区块链钱包开发的各个方面,同时保持了自然的阅读流畅性以提升用户体验。